The Aura has a throw distance of 4.3-inches to 17.3-inches and a throw ratio of 0.233:1. XGIMI lists the Aura lens as having a clear focus range of 80-inches to 150-inches. Even when placing the projector inches away, the Aura does an outstanding job of spreading light evenly across the screen. Therefore, light is being projected over an arc of nearly 180-degrees. However, light also exits the projector lens from just above horizontal to fully vertical at almost every angle. At the far lower right and left, the light travels only a few degrees above horizontal. Ultra short throw projectors spread out the light from the lens when sitting on a tabletop. However, you would not be able to control anything else on the Aura unless you had the XGIMI projector app. If you misplace the remote control, you can still power the projector off and on with the power button on the projector’s right side. The Aura chassis does not have a control panel on it. No chassis-mounted control panel the included remote or XGIMI app must be used to control the projector. The DC input port is located on the rear of the chassis. The Aura also has Wi-Fi and Bluetooth 5.0, ensuring it is ready for almost anything. Plenty of ports and connections are on the Aura, including three HDMI 2.0, three USB 2.0, one 3.5mm headphone jack, a LAN port, and an optical port. While I had the Aura for testing, numerous house guests stopped and asked me what type of high-end device the Aura was none believed it was a projector until I turned it on for them. The sleek silver and charcoal chassis should fit into almost any home’s décor. The Aura weighs a substantial 32.91 pounds. The Aura measures 23.85-inches wide x 15.78-inches deep x 5.49-inches high. The Aura’s luxurious look and feel show XGIMI is not willing to compromise on aesthetics at any price point. XGIMI designed the Aura to be elegant and modern.
